Полезное:
Как сделать разговор полезным и приятным
Как сделать объемную звезду своими руками
Как сделать то, что делать не хочется?
Как сделать погремушку
Как сделать так чтобы женщины сами знакомились с вами
Как сделать идею коммерческой
Как сделать хорошую растяжку ног?
Как сделать наш разум здоровым?
Как сделать, чтобы люди обманывали меньше
Вопрос 4. Как сделать так, чтобы вас уважали и ценили?
Как сделать лучше себе и другим людям
Как сделать свидание интересным?
Категории:
АрхитектураАстрономияБиологияГеографияГеологияИнформатикаИскусствоИсторияКулинарияКультураМаркетингМатематикаМедицинаМенеджментОхрана трудаПравоПроизводствоПсихологияРелигияСоциологияСпортТехникаФизикаФилософияХимияЭкологияЭкономикаЭлектроника
|
Разработка алгоритма умноженияСтр 1 из 6Следующая ⇒ Перевод сомножителей из десятичной системы счисления в четверичную: Множимое:
=1101,322 =01011001,001111 Множитель:
=230,112 =110010,010111 Запишем сомножители в форме с плавающей запятой в прямом коде: Мн = 0,010110010011 = 0.0110 (закодирован по заданию) Мт = 0,01010001111010 = 0.0011 (закодирован традиционно) Умножение двух чисел с плавающей запятой на 2 разряда множителя одновременно в прямых кодах сводится к сложению порядков, формированию знака произведения, преобразованию разрядов множителя согласно алгоритму и перемножению мантисс сомножителей.
Результат закодирован в соответствии с заданием на кодировку множимого. Знак произведения определяется суммой по модулю двух знаков сомножителей: зн Мн зн Мт = 0 + 0 = 0 Для умножения мантисс необходимо предварительно преобразовать множитель, чтобы исключить диаду 11 (34), заменив ее на триаду 1 и диаду 10 (24). Преобразованный множитель имеет вид: =1, Мн = 0,110132 2Мн = 0,220330 = 3,223202 = 3,113010
|